Helpline setup to facilitate hajj pilgrims

May 8, 2022 by Saba Ashraf

ISLAMABAD: Ministry of Religious Affairs and Interfaith Harmony has established a dedicated Hajj helpline for prompt registration, guidance, and resolution of the complaints of intending pilgrims of Hajj 2022. According to official sources in the ministry, the intending pilgrims would get quick answers about their Hajj related queries by contacting 051-9216980; 051-9216981; 051-9216982; 051-9205696. Pilgrims ascend Mount Arafat in high point of pandemic-era hajj

July 19, 2021 by DailyTimes.pk

Muslim pilgrims ascended Saudi Arabia’s Mount Arafat on Monday in the high point of this year’s hajj, being held in downsized form and under coronavirus restrictions for the second year running. 329,000 people stopped from entering Makkah for lack of Hajj permit

August 5, 2019 by DailyTimes.pk

JEDDAH: Makkah Gov. Prince Khalid Al-Faisal on Sunday said more than 329,000 people had been stopped from entering the holy city since the start of the Hajj season for lack of Hajj permit.
